/*  

Theme Name: A Healthy Approach

Theme URL: http://www.ahealthyapproachpt.com/

Description: A custom design for A Healthy Approach, Physical Therapy

Version: 1.0

Author: Ellie Alfaro

Author URL: http://www.elliealfaro.com/

*/



* { margin: 0; padding: 0; list-style: none; }
body,td,th { font-family: Lucida Sans Unicode, Lucida Grande, sans-serif; font-size: small; color: #669933; background-image:url(http://www.ahealthyapproachpt.com/wp-content/uploads/2010/11/bkg3.jpg); background-position:center; background-attachment:fixed; background-repeat:no-repeat; text-align:center; margin:auto; }
h1 { font-size:x-large; line-height:150%; }
h2 { font-size:large; line-height:150%; }
h3 { font-size:medium; line-height:150%; }
h4 { font-size:small; line-height:150%; }
h5 { font-size:x-small; line-height:150%; }
h6 { font-size:xx-small; line-height:150%; }
p { padding-top:30px; }
a:link { text-decoration: none; color:#669900; }
a:visited { text-decoration: none; color:#336600; }
a:hover { text-decoration: underline; color:#99cc33; }
a:active { text-decoration: none; color:#99cc33; }
#menu { width:780px; height:33px; margin: auto; text-align:center; }
#contentbox { margin:auto; width:900px; }
#menu a { color:#FFF; }
#menu a:hover { text-decoration:none; }
#menu ul { list-style:none; margin:auto; }
#menu li { line-height:150%; background-color:#99cc33; height:33px; width:115px; color:#FFF; text-align:center; display:block; float:left; margin:0px 5px; font-size:16px; }
#menu li:hover {background-color:#669900; }
#headbox { height:220px; width:800px; margin:0px 50px; position:fixed; top:0px; background-color:#FFF; }
#header { width:700px; height:115px; margin:auto; }
#bodybox { width:700px; margin:auto; padding:20px 100px 50px; text-align:left; margin-top:200px; }
#footer { margin:auto; font-size:large; text-align:center; width: 800px;  padding:0px; }
#bodybox ul { list-style:circle; line-height:150%; margin-right:50px; }
#bodybox li { list-style:circle; line-height:150%; margin-right:50px; }
form label {font-size:medium; text-align:left; margin:5px; font-weight:normal; font-style:italic;}
form input {font-size:medium; text-align:left; margin:5px;}
form#srch-frm {display:block;}
#search form label {font-size:small;}
#search form input {width:75px;font-size:small;}
#search form input#searchsubmit {width:auto;}
a img {border:0;}
blockquote { background-color:#ccc; padding:40px; color:#000; margin:20px; }
